Overview
ISO 510:1977 is an internationally recognized standard issued by the International Organization for Standardization (ISO) that specifies requirements and test methods for red lead pigments used in paints. This standard defines quality parameters for two types of red lead pigments-non-setting red lead and high-percentage red lead-ensuring their suitability and reliability in coating applications. Red lead, a lead-based oxide pigment, plays an important role in protective and decorative coatings due to its durability and corrosion resistance. ISO 510:1977 replaces the earlier ISO Recommendation R 510:1966, introducing updated specifications reflecting technical advancements.
Key Topics
- Scope and Application: Covers specifications and test procedures for red lead pigments suitable for paint formulations, focusing on purity, chemical composition, and physical properties.
- Pigment Types:
- Non-setting red lead: Does not cause thickening when mixed with linseed oil, suitable for flexible coating formulations.
- High-percentage red lead: Contains higher lead content with distinct dispersion characteristics.
- Chemical Composition Requirements: Defines minimum content for lead orthoplumbate (Pb₃O₄) and lead dioxide (PbO₂), along with limits on volatile matter and water-soluble components.
- Test Methods: Stringent procedures for determining essential properties such as:
- Lead dioxide content via volumetric iodine titration.
- Total lead content measured by the sulphate method.
- Sedimentation volume to assess pigment dispersion.
- Non-setting properties through interaction with acid-refined linseed oil.
- Sampling and Reporting: Guidelines for representative sampling (as per ISO 842) and comprehensive test reporting to ensure transparency and compliance.
Applications
ISO 510:1977 certified red lead pigments are primarily utilized in:
- Protective Paints and Coatings: Red lead pigment resists corrosion, making it ideal for primers on steel structures, bridges, and machinery.
- Industrial Paint Formulations: Used where durability and resistance to environmental degradation are critical.
- Restoration and Maintenance: High-quality red lead pigments help in historic restorations where material compatibility and long-term performance matter.
Incorporating pigments conforming to ISO 510 ensures consistency in coating performance, improved adhesion, and prolonged lifespan of paint applications, enhancing protection against rust and weathering.
Related Standards
- ISO 787: General test methods for pigments, referenced for physical and chemical testing procedures applicable to red lead.
- ISO 842: Sampling methods for raw materials used in paints and varnishes, integral to proper pigment evaluation.
- ISO/R 150: Specifications for raw, refined, and boiled linseed oil, relevant for testing non-setting red lead.
- ISO 511: Defines alternative testing methods, such as the chromate method for lead determination, referenced as complementary to ISO 510.
